Starting strong with a truly ubiquitous pair: ***"Cap" and "No Cap."*** These terms come straight from hip-hop culture and have absolutely blown up. To "cap" means to lie, exaggerate, or brag excessively. If someone says, "That's cap!" they're basically saying, "That's a lie!" or "You're exaggerating!" It's a quick, punchy way to call out falsehoods. On the flip side, **"no cap"** means "no lie," "for real," or "I'm not kidding." It's used to emphasize the truthfulness or sincerity of a green card time statement. For example, "This new movie is amazing, no cap!" means you genuinely think it's fantastic. You might also hear someone say, "I'm just speaking no cap," implying they're being totally honest and straightforward. These are super versatile terms that add a layer of authenticity or skepticism to any statement, making them incredibly popular in casual conversation and online interactions. They perfectly capture the desire for genuine expression and the quick dismissal of fakery that's so prevalent in modern communication.
